The document discusses trends in urbanization, digitalization, and lifestyle that are driving changes in mobility. As populations become increasingly urbanized, smart mobility solutions are needed to address challenges like congestion, parking issues, and emissions reductions. Digital technologies are enabling new shared mobility models like ride- and car-sharing through mobile apps and platforms. Intermodal transportation using mobility hubs is also discussed. Emerging trends like autonomous vehicles and electric vehicles will further transform mobility in the future. The document outlines both benefits and challenges of introducing new mobility solutions in Brussels.
